While ones home is generally exempt from Medicaids asset limit, it is not exempt from Medicaids Estate Recovery Program. Often called a Medically Needy Program or a Spend Down Program, the state sets a Medically Needy Income Limit (MNIL), and ones income must be spent down on medical bills until the MNIL is met. Nearly any income from any source that a Medicaid applicant receives is counted towards Medicaids income limit. An applicant must have a functional need for long-term care Medicaid. This includes employment wages, alimony payments, pension payments, Social Security Disability Income, Social Security Income, IRA withdrawals, stock dividends, and Veterans benefits with the exception of Aid & Attendance payments.
